Kuu Sushi is coming to the Ventura Gateway shopping center off Telephone Road. Signage recently went up for the new 1,377 square-foot restaurant helmed by Kyong Kwon. In its former life, the space previously housed RedBrick Pizza.
According to public records, the eatery is a casual full-service Japanese fusion establishment specializing in sushi, sashimi, rolls, and soup-based noodles. They have also applied for a Type 41 alcohol license to serve beer and wine.
WNLA reached out to Kwon but he did not provide further details at this time.
There is also a new Makenna Koffee being planned in the same shopping center.
